Solution for 15-4c=10x-45 equation:


Simplifying
15 + -4c = 10x + -45

Reorder the terms:
15 + -4c = -45 + 10x

Solving
15 + -4c = -45 + 10x

Solving for variable 'c'.

Move all terms containing c to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-15' to each side of the equation.
15 + -15 + -4c = -45 + -15 + 10x

Combine like terms: 15 + -15 = 0
0 + -4c = -45 + -15 + 10x
-4c = -45 + -15 + 10x

Combine like terms: -45 + -15 = -60
-4c = -60 + 10x

Divide each side by '-4'.
c = 15 + -2.5x

Simplifying
c = 15 + -2.5x
